Causes of Gray Hair
The pigment melanin determines the color of the hair. Melanin is produced by cells called melanocytes. The amount of melanin present in the hair follicles determines the darkness of the hair coloration. The hair begins to turn gray when the melanin production stops. This can be caused by various factors. Gray hair treatment depends upon the cause of the problem.
The functioning of the melanocytes reduces gradually as people advance in age. This is the reason older individuals tend to experience graying of the hair. This is the natural process of ageing. However the age at which an individual starts getting gray hair is determined by hereditary factors. Individuals whose parents have experienced premature graying are likely to experience the condition themselves. There may also be other factors involved such as stress, anxiety and chronic illness. Nutritional deficiencies may also be responsible for premature graying of the hair. Vitamin B12, iodine and iron deficiencies are examples of these. Smoking, excessive consumption of alcohol, coffee and tea, vitiligo, consumption of oily and spicy foods, anemia and thyroid problems are other factors that contribute to graying of the hair.
Treatment For Gray Hair
Treatment for gray hair must be done after analyzing the cause of the problem. In case of nutritional deficiencies or thyroid problems, medical treatment is essential. Many people use hair coloring or dyes to mask gray hairs. However it is important to first determine the underlying cause of the condition. Besides, the use of chemical hair colors may aggravate the problem. It can cause the hair to become brittle and dry. Premature gray hair treatment can also be done using natural remedies.
